Lisa Sisco is an information professional that provides tailored assessments and solutions for digital content and/or asset management planning, digitization projects, cataloging and records surveys. She has served as a delegate and board member with the International Organization for Standardization (ISO/TC171/SC2), working on the development of various file format standards. Lisa also works in concert with the preservation community to develop solutions for formats that have limited guidelines to ensure their survival, such as braille records produced for and/or by people who are blind.

Hunter Information Management Services, Inc., specializes in all aspects of archives and records management. Its president, Dr. Gregory S. Hunter, is both a Certified Records Manager and a Certified Archivist. In August 2004 he was elected a Fellow of the Society of American Archivists and two of his books have received awards from SAA. Since January, 1990 Dr. Hunter has been a Professor in the Palmer School of Library and Information Science at Long Island University, directing graduate-level certificate programs in archives and records management.
